Recordset.Open, Recordset.Save, Stream.SaveToFile, and Stream.LoadFromFile operate on physical files only. ![]() In cross-domain scripting involving nontrusted sites, the following operations are disabled: Stream.SaveToFile, Stream.LoadFromFile, Recordset.Save, and Recordset.Open, used in conjunction with the adCmdFile flag or with the Microsoft OLE DB Persistence Provider (MSPersist). Hard drive access is not allowed outside a trusted zone. ADO 2.8ĪDO 2.8 was included in Windows XP and Windows Server 2003, as part of the Microsoft Data Access Components (MDAC) 2.8. ADO 6.0 is functionally equivalent to ADO 2.8. ![]() ADO 6.0ĪDO 6.0 is included in Windows Vista, as a part of the Windows Data Access Components (Windows DAC) 6.0.
